Elderly shower installation services involve modifying or replacing existing showers to enhance safety, accessibility, and convenience for senior residents. These services typically include installing walk-in showers, low-threshold or curbless designs, grab bars, and non-slip flooring. The goal is to create a bathing space that minimizes the risk of slips and falls while providing ease of use for individuals with limited mobility or strength. Professionals working on these installations focus on ensuring the shower setup is both functional and compliant with safety standards relevant to elderly users.
This service addresses common issues faced by seniors during bathing routines, such as difficulty stepping over high thresholds, unstable footing, and the lack of supportive features. By upgrading existing showers with accessible features, property owners can help reduce the risk of accidents and create a more comfortable environment for elderly family members or residents. Elderly shower installation services also help accommodate mobility aids like walkers or wheelchairs, making daily routines more manageable and independent.

The overview below groups typical Elderly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Wakefield, MA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The typical cost for elderly shower installation services ranges from $1,200 to $3,500, depending on the shower type and existing bathroom setup. Basic models and straightforward installations tend to be on the lower end, while customized features increase the price.
Material Expenses - The price of shower materials varies widely, with standard accessible shower units costing around $800 to $2,500. Premium options or specialized features can add to the overall expense.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for elderly shower installation usually fall between $500 and $1,500, influenced by the complexity of the installation and local labor rates. More intricate modifications may increase labor costs.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ses such as plumbing upgrades or waterproofing typically range from $200 to $800. These costs depend on the existing bathroom infrastructure and specific accessibility need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ing a walk-in shower for elderly individuals? A walk-in shower can provide easier access, reduce the risk of slips and falls, and enhance safety and independence in the bathroom.
How long does an elderly shower installation typically take? The duration of installation varies depending on the project scope, but generally, it can take from a few hours to a full day.
What features are commonly included in elderly-friendly shower installations? Features often include grab bars, non-slip flooring, low-threshold entry, and seating options to improve safety and comfort.
Can existing showers be modified for elderly accessibility? Yes, many local service providers offer modifications such as installing grab bars, replacing tubs with walk-in showers, or adding seating to enhance accessibility.
